Winston Churchill once said, “We make a living by what we get. We make a life by what we give.”

Giving not only makes a difference in the lives of others — it boosts our own mental and emotional well-being. Whether it’s donating books, volunteering time, or simply making someone smile, acts of generosity can improve happiness, reduce depression, and strengthen social bonds.
Here are eight simple yet powerful ways to give — and why they’re good for you too.
Spend Money on Others
Even small gestures — like buying someone a coffee — can boost happiness. Research by social psychologist Liz Dunn found that people who spend money on others report higher levels of satisfaction than those who spend it on themselves. It’s not about the amount — it’s the act of giving that makes a difference.
Spend Time with Others
Time is one of the most meaningful gifts. Studies show that shared experiences, like going out for coffee with someone, enhance happiness far more than material purchases. Giving your presence can be more valuable than any present.
Volunteer in Non-Traditional Ways
You don’t need to clock hours at an organisation to volunteer. Helping an elderly neighbour, running errands for a friend, or walking your mum’s dog all count. A study in Pain Management Nursing showed that even those suffering from chronic pain found relief and purpose when volunteering to help others with similar conditions.
Be Emotionally Available
Generosity isn’t only physical. It’s also emotional. Being present and emotionally supportive in relationships has real health benefits. According to The Paradox of Generosity, emotionally generous people are significantly more likely to report excellent health.
Perform Random Acts of Kindness
Kindness doesn’t need a schedule. Hold a door open, help someone carry their bags, or call a lonely relative. Small actions, done often, create ripple effects — both for others and yourself.
Compliment Someone
A compliment costs nothing but can change someone’s day. Praising a stranger’s smile or a friend’s hard work lifts their mood — and yours. Giving positivity feeds your own.
Make Someone Laugh
Laughter relieves stress and brings joy. Sharing a laugh helps others feel lighter — and gives you an instant mood boost. A well-timed joke might just be the highlight of someone’s day.
Share Your Story
Your story holds power. Whether shared through a blog or in a casual chat, opening up can comfort, connect, and inspire. As Tahir Shah wrote, “Stories are a communal currency of humanity.” Sharing yours is an act of courage and generosity.
Giving doesn’t have to be grand or expensive. Small, thoughtful actions can change lives — including your own. When we give, we grow. When we give, we heal. And in giving, we find a deeper connection to others — and to ourselves.
